Three Females Take 1st Place Crown at Princeton Open as Women’s & Men’s Wrestling Begin Season - Presbyterian College

PRINCETON, N.J. – There was no shortage of headlines or noteworthy performances for the Presbyterian College women's and men's wrestling teams on Sunday afternoon, beginning the fourth season in program history at the multi-team Princeton Open with a trio of top prizes on the women's side and another top-three placement on the men's competition. Altogether, the Blue Hose kicked off the fall campaign with seven athletes making the top five of their respective weight classes (two of them in their debut event), highlighted by an individual championship from Samantha Miller, Sierra Marie Miller, and Paige Wehrmeister.
 
NOTABLES
- Picking up right where she left off to open her junior campaign with a flawless path to the 1st place trophy in the 101-lb. class, Samantha Miller utterly dominated her three opponents for a combined margin of 17-0, coming away with a first-period pin in all three rounds to unanimously take the first of three titles for a PC women's squad that starts off the season ranked 8th in the nation by the NWCA.

- Not one to be outdone by her fellow top-prize performer, sophomore Sierra Marie Miller mirrored her duplicate surname with a perfect route to the championship in the 130-lb. group. Taking four first-period pins in a row for a total score of 14-4, Miller became the second-ever Princeton Open women's champion in the footsteps of the Blue Hose's other Miller, claiming a 2-0 triumph over Lock Haven's Lily Sherer to seize the 1st-place accolade.

- Capping off Presbyterian's three-headed monster of championship victories, Wehrmeister immediately made her presence felt in her blue and white debut with four straight technical falls – three of them by a 10-0 drubbing and another by an equally impressive 12-2 difference – to cruise to the 136-lb. crown. Shutting out North Carolina's Marisol Nugent to finish the perfect day, Wehrmeister's title polished a combined record of 11-0 for PC's three championship placers, sending quite the impactful statement to start off the 2022-23 year.

- Ainslie Lane and Cassandra Lopez ended the long trip north right in the mix of top finishes themselves, placing 3rd and 4th respectively in the 116 and 109-lb. classes. Beside a second-match slip-up, Lane's other three wins all came by the same margin of 12-2, including the 3rd-place clincher over Calli Gilchrist. Meanwhile, Lopez would also amass three personal W's on her way to 4th place, taking three of her first four duels in convincing fashion.

- Alongside the women's team's imposing performance to begin the season on a high note, the Blue Hose men's unit posted some impressive figures as well, the highest of which came from redshirt senior Jacob Brasseur with a 3rd-place standing in the 133-lb. group. The Lexington, S.C. native bounced back from a semifinal defeat to knock off Rider's D'amani Almodovar in a tight 4-3 decision to place inside the top three.

- Second-year competitor Malcolm Wiley embarked on a huge turnaround on Sunday after falling in his opening bout across the 197-lb. class, going on to snatch a W in his final four matches over representatives from four different schools to claim a 5th-place finish. The sophomore's lone loss came from George Mason's Jon List, a result that Wiley eventually gained redemption for by defeating List in a rematch for the 5th-place nod.

- Another first-timer who turned heads during his freshman unveiling over the weekend, collegiate rookie Ryan Luna posted a 3-2 record to land in 6th place over a very difficult 133-lb. weight class (the same core that saw Brasseur find a 3rd-place standing). The Gilroy, Calif. product captured three wins in a row after a narrow miss in his first match, setting the stage for a bright future amidst a Presbyterian team with loads of young talent.

- The ninth PC wrestler to end the busy afternoon inside the top 10 of his respective class, sophomore David Bertrand came in 8th place in the 184-lb. group with a 2-2 record. The second-year Georgia native posted back-to-back consolation round victories by a combined 17-6 clip to put a bow on Presbyterian's productive tournament.
